Downloading the "latest" firmware is not always the correct business decision. Ubiquiti’s forums are replete with tales of firmware updates that disrupted critical functionality—breaking VLAN configurations or causing memory leaks in the controller. Consequently, the act of downloading firmware is not merely a technical step but a risk management exercise. The seasoned administrator treats the firmware repository not as a buffet of upgrades, but as a library of historical restores, carefully hoarding older .bin files for potential rollback procedures.
